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Guelph to Saskatoon is to train and bus which costs $430 - $700 and takes 2 days 3h.
The fastest way to get from Guelph to Saskatoon is to train and fly which takes 6h 9m and costs $210 - $900.
The distance between Guelph and Saskatoon is 2273 km. The road distance is 2720.2 km.
The best way to get from Guelph to Saskatoon without a car is to train and bus which takes 2 days 3h and costs $430 - $700.
It takes approximately 6h 9m to get from Guelph to Saskatoon, including transfers.
Saskatoon is 1h behind Guelph. It is currently 7:32 AM in Guelph and 6:32 AM in Saskatoon.
Yes, the driving distance between Guelph to Saskatoon is 2720 km. It takes approximately 32h to drive from Guelph to Saskatoon.
